Its a middle ground between a Betty and a Beater but have you
considered Soma's Buena vista?  A quick google search shows them
between $375 and 475 for the Frameset.  I don't  have personal
experience with them but it seems like a sweet frame and good bang for
the buck.

I am actually building up a Mixte for my wife right now from a older
CroMo Schwinn that I actually found for free at the side of the road.
After taking it all apart its going to need some lovin' but I can't
argue with the price of the bike.  In Seattle I frequently see "Ladies
3 speeds" for decent prices on Craigslist an older english ladies bike
will be plenty strong (IMO) but not light.

> But the chances of finding a Herse or Singer on Craigslist or on eBay
> with a starting bid less than $1k are virtually nill.  Jack Taylor
> does not have quite the cachet in the U.S. as its French counterparts
> (though indeed, it ought to), so you might get lucky.  More once in a
> blue moon type of thing.
>
> There are any number of bike boom French mixtes,  Japanese came at the
> tail end of the boom.  Some good and some not so good.  Schwinn made
> some nice middle weight mixtes.  I would hesitate to recommend them
> here, as the proprietary sizing will make squeezing in Riv parts more
> of chore than with the French and Japanese.
